Output 43db5a2a43d9dab4e2ab661ad07f03f64c638eb9be2dc94ba972b24e4e7bab37:0

value
39900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fecb2d9f2276a2365d3d20a51f05f515c1bf40c OP_EQUAL
address
34bpRbmJ8WZPGSUwfr6RdxV2V3yaJTnxQy
transaction
43db5a2a43d9dab4e2ab661ad07f03f64c638eb9be2dc94ba972b24e4e7bab37
spent
true